Ordinals
beta
Sat 799633239255610
decimal
159926.3239255610
degree
0°159926′662″3239255610‴
percentile
38.07777333977176%
name
ielzaztsupj
cycle
0
epoch
0
period
79
block
159926
offset
3239255610
timestamp
2011-12-31 05:49:40 UTC
rarity
common
prev
next